National Hero Dr. José P. Rizal - a symbol of patriotism - was executed by a Spanish colonial firing squad at THIS very spot on December 30, 1896.
These 7-8 feet high statues faithfully represents that day of infamy - including the dog and Rizal's attending Jesuit priest - way back then.
His final days incarcerated as an 'enemy of the state' were spent here http://www.pbase.com/carinoza/fort_santiago .
This 1991 sculpture located at the Rizal Park/Luneta is made by famed Philippine sculptor Eduardo Castrillo http://www.eduardocastrillo.com/ .
